HUGO LAUBI (1888-1959) CORNETTO. 1932. 49 3/4x34 3/4 inches, 126 3/4x88 1/4 cm. Gebr. Fretz, Zurich. Condition B+: small replaced loss in lower right corner; minor repaired tears and creases at edges; water stain in upper left corner; minor creases and slight foxing in image. Mounted on Japan. An appealing combination of the traditional Swiss Object poster with Art Deco illustration. Although the viewer can't see the face of the man shown smoking his pipe, his contentment is palpable. Laubi was Art Director at the Fretz Brothers printing house, in which capacity he designed over sixty posters.
